Color Name: Razzmic Berry

What is hex #8A4D8C Color?

Razzmic Berry (Hex code: 8A4D8C) Thumbnail

The color name of hex code #8A4D8C is Razzmic Berry. The RGB values are (138, 77, 140) which means it is composed of 39% red, 22% green and 39% blue. The CMYK color codes, used in printers, are C:1 M:45 Y:0 K:45. In the HSV/HSB scale, #8A4D8C has a hue of 298°, 45% saturation and a brightness value of 55%.

Complementary Palette

The complement of #8A4D8C is #4F8C4D which is called Middle Green. Complementary colors are those found at the opposite ends of the color wheel. Thus, as per the RGB system, the best contrast to #8A4D8C color is offered by #4F8C4D. The complementary color palette is easiest to use and work with. Studies have shown that contrasting color palette is the best way to grab a viewer's attention.

Analogous Palette

The analogous colors of #8A4D8C are #8C4D6F and #6B4D8C, called Twilight Lavender and Dark Lavender, respectively. In the RGB color wheel, they are located to the right and left of #8A4D8C with a 30° separation. An analogous color palette is extremely soothing to the eyes and works wonders if your main color is soft or pastel.

Split-Complementary Palette

As per the RGB color wheel, the split-complementary colors of #8A4D8C are #6F8C4D (Palm Leaf) and #4D8C6B (Deep Aquamarine). A split-complementary color palette consists of the main color along with those on either side (30°) of the complementary color. Based on our research, usage of split-complementary palettes is on the rise online, especially in graphics and web sites designs. It may be because it is not as contrasting as the complementary color palette and, hence, results in a combination which is pleasant to the eyes.

Triadic Palette

#8A4D8C triadic color palette has three colors each of which is separated by 120° in the RGB wheel. Thus, #8C8A4D (Dark Tan) and #4D8C8A (Wintergreen Dream) along with #8A4D8C, our main color, create a stunning and beautiful triadic palette with the maximum variation in hue and, therefore, offering the best possible contrast when taken together.

Tetradic Palette

The tetradic palette of #8A4D8C has #8C8A4D (Dark Tan), #4F8C4D (Middle Green) and #4D4F8C (Purple Navy). A tetradic color palette is complex and, in most cases, should not be used off-the-shelf. We suggest tweaking the colors a little bit to achieve desired results.

Square Palette

The square color palette of #8A4D8C contains #8C6B4D (Dark Brown-Tangelo), #4F8C4D (Middle Green) and #4D6F8C (UCLA Blue). Quite like triadic, the hues in a square palette are at the maximum distance from each other, which is 90°.
Note: For several colors purposes, a square palette may look much better than the tetrad color palette.
